The nonprofit sector is a thriving and essential part of the UK economy, with plenty of job opportunities for professionals with strong storytelling skills. The above 3D pie chart by Google Charts highlights the demand for various roles within the UK's nonprofit sector. Let's dive into the details of these roles: 1. **Fundraising Manager**: As a crucial part of nonprofit organizations, Fundraising Managers focus on building relationships with donors, sponsors, and other funding sources. They are responsible for creating and implementing fundraising campaigns, which require compelling storytelling abilities to engage potential supporters. 2. **Program Manager**: Program Managers oversee the development and execution of programs or services offered by nonprofits. Effective storytelling helps them demonstrate the impact of these programs to stakeholders, donors, and the wider community. 3. **Marketing Manager**: Marketing Managers promote a nonprofit's mission, events, and campaigns to raise awareness and attract support. They use storytelling to create emotional connections with their audience and inspire action. 4. **Communications Manager**: Communications Managers manage internal and external communications for nonprofit organizations. They craft and share stories that highlight the organization's mission, values, and achievements to various audiences. 5. **Volunteer Coordinator**: Volunteer Coordinators recruit, train, and manage volunteers for nonprofit organizations. They use storytelling to inspire volunteers, communicate the organization's mission, and recognize their contributions. 6. **Event Coordinator**: Event Coordinators plan and execute events for nonprofit organizations, from fundraisers to conferences. They use storytelling to create immersive experiences and promote their events to potential attendees. 7. **Grant Writer**: Grant Writers create and submit proposals to secure funding for nonprofit organizations. They rely on storytelling to showcase the organization's mission, achievements, and plans in a persuasive manner. By mastering nonprofit storytelling, professionals can excel in these roles and contribute significantly to the success of nonprofit organizations in the UK.
